What is Telecom EgyptE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ation?

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ation is the portion of a company's debt and capital lease obligation that need to be paid within the next 12 months. It equals Short-Term Debt plus Short-Term Capital Lease Obligation. This gives investors an idea of how much money the company needs to pay down for the principle of its debt. Telecom EgyptE's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2023 was E£29,869 Mil.

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ation is the debt and capital lease obligation due more than 12 months in the future. Telecom EgyptE's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ation for the quarter that ended in Dec. 2023 was E£20,535 Mil.

Telecom EgyptE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ation Calculation

This is the portion of a company's debt and capital lease obligation that need to be paid within the next 12 months. It equals Short-Term Debt plus Short-Term Capital Lease Obligation. This gives investors an idea of how much money the company needs to pay down for the principle of its debt.

In the notes to balance sheet in annual (10-K) or quarterly (10-Q) reports, companies usually break down the details of the debt, their due dates, the interest rates etc.


Be Aware

Stay away from companies that roll over the debt e.g. Bear Stearns

When investing in financial institutions, Buffett shies from those who are bigger borrowers of short term than long term debt.

His favorite Wells Fargo has 57 cents short term debt for every dollar of long term

Aggressive banks (like Bank of America) has $2.09 short term for every dollar long term

Telecom Egypt SAE is the country's sole provider of fixed-line voice telecommunication services, where it generates the vast majority of its revenue. The company provides voice services, Internet, and data services in three segments: Communications marine cables and infrastructure services, Internet services, Outsourcing services. Additionally, because of Telecom Egypt's ownership of telecommunication infrastructure, there is wholesale revenue. This constitutes the majority of overall company revenue.
